What does an assistant manager II do?

An Assistant Manager II typically oversees daily operations within a department or branch, supporting the manager in meeting business goals. Their responsibilities often include supervising staff, handling customer issues, assisting with scheduling, and ensuring company policies are followed. They may also be involved in training new employees, managing inventory, and reporting on performance metrics. The 'II' generally indicates a higher level of experience or responsibility compared to an entry-level assistant manager.

What are the career paths after assistant manager?

After serving as an Assistant Manager II, individuals can advance to higher management roles such as Store Manager, Regional Manager, or Operations Manager. They may also pursue specialized positions in areas like sales, human resources, or training, often requiring leadership skills, industry knowledge, and relevant certifications. Career progression depends on experience, performance, and additional training or education.

About the Role
The Assistant Manager II is a key leader at Northplace II, helping ensure smooth operations, strong resident satisfaction, and community success. You'll work closely with the Property Manager and serve as a trusted resource for residents and team members alike.
Key Responsibilities
  • Assist with daily property operations, including leasing, marketing, resident relations, rent collection, and administrative responsibilities.
  • Maintain resident files, lease agreements, renewals, and other required documentation.
  • Process rental payments, deposits, and resident transactions accurately and timely.
  • Generate and submit weekly and monthly reports as required.
  • Support resident retention efforts by providing exceptional customer service and prompt issue resolution.
  • Coordinate with maintenance staff to ensure service requests and property concerns are addressed efficiently.
  • Conduct property inspections to maintain community standards.
  • Assist with vendor coordination and community events.
  • Train and support onsite team members as needed.
  • Assume management responsibilities when the Property Manager is unavailable.
